实测AI解题:答案摇摆,一质疑就改口!孩子使用如何引导?
Nan Fang Du Shi Bao· 2025-06-25 09:07
Core Viewpoint - The rapid integration of generative AI into the lives of minors presents both opportunities and significant risks, particularly in educational contexts where reliance on AI for homework and learning is growing [1][2][10]. Group 1: AI in Education - Generative AI tools are increasingly being used for homework assistance, personalized tutoring, and essay writing, leading to concerns about over-reliance on these technologies by students [2][10]. - A recent evaluation of 10 mainstream AI applications revealed that while accuracy is generally high for elementary and middle school questions, errors become more frequent with high school-level problems [3][4]. - Instances of AI providing multiple conflicting answers to the same question highlight the unreliability of these tools, with some applications changing their responses based on user prompts [4][9]. Group 2: Risks of Over-Reliance - The phenomenon of students depending on AI for homework has led to concerns about diminished critical thinking and problem-solving skills, with some students being labeled as "search party" for their reliance on AI [10][15]. - Teachers have observed that AI-generated content often lacks depth and originality, raising alarms about the impact on students' learning processes [10][15]. - The absence of a youth mode in many AI applications raises questions about the appropriateness of direct answers being provided to minors, with only a few applications implementing parental verification systems [10][11]. Group 3: Regulatory and Developmental Considerations - The Chinese Ministry of Education has issued guidelines prohibiting students from directly copying AI-generated content for assignments and exams, emphasizing the need for differentiated application based on educational stages [14][15]. - Experts suggest that fostering students' exploration, innovation, and critical thinking skills is essential in the age of AI, advocating for parental guidance and control over AI usage among minors [15]. - Companies are encouraged to develop content suitable for minors and to establish clear boundaries regarding what AI can present to young users [15].
QuestMobile 2025年教育求职行业洞察:一线城市聚集效应明显,中青年群体持续增长,AI潜能隐现……
QuestMobile· 2025-06-10 01:59
Core Insights - The education and job-seeking industry is projected to reach 471 million monthly active users by April 2025, reflecting a year-on-year growth of 5.1% driven by rising demand in vocational and quality education sectors, as well as the widespread application of AI technology [3][15][9]. Group 1: User Demographics and Behavior - The 25-40 age group accounts for over 40% of users, with a year-on-year increase of 1.5%, indicating a growing demand for education and job-seeking services among this demographic [4][16]. - Users are increasingly concentrated in first-tier and new first-tier cities, with first-tier cities seeing a year-on-year increase of 1.2% [4][16]. - Education and job-seeking app users exhibit a high willingness to pay for services that enhance their personal development, with online consumption rates significantly higher than the overall user base [18][20]. Group 2: Industry Growth and Trends - The education learning industry has reached 413 million monthly active users, with K12 education demand particularly strong, accounting for 173 million users [5][41]. - The education tools sector is experiencing significant growth, with a year-on-year increase of 17.1%, driven by the integration of AI technology [5][41]. - The job-seeking industry is also expanding, with a scale of 113 million users in April 2025, reflecting a year-on-year growth of 5.5% during peak hiring seasons [9][53]. Group 3: AI Integration and Digital Transformation - The integration of AI into education and job-seeking sectors is accelerating digital transformation, enhancing personalized learning and optimizing recruitment processes [8][12]. - Major recruitment platforms are adopting AI strategies to improve user experience and achieve intelligent matching, marking a shift from traditional recruitment methods [57][59]. - The rapid advancement of generative AI is expected to bring transformative changes to the education sector, with many educational enterprises integrating advanced AI models [34][37].
